New President to be Elected in September Parliamentary Session: Law Minister
The new president of the country will be elected during the upcoming session of the National Parliament in September, Law, Justice, and Parliamentary Affairs Minister Md. Asaduzzaman has announced. He clarified that the current circumstances do not warrant the convening of a special parliamentary session for this purpose.

The minister made these remarks while responding to queries from journalists at an event held at CIRDAP in the capital on Saturday (July 25).

When questioned about the presidential election, he stated that the process of electing the new head of state will be completed through the National Parliament within the timeframe mandated by the constitution. Therefore, calling a special session is unnecessary.

Asked about potential legal cases against the recently outgoing President, Md. Shahabuddin, the law minister declined to make any comments at this time.

It is worth noting that Md. Shahabuddin assumed office as the 22nd President of Bangladesh on April 24, 2023. Constitutionally, his tenure was set to run until April 2028. However, he stepped down from his position before the completion of his term, citing health reasons.

Under the constitution, when the office of the President becomes vacant, the Speaker of the National Parliament assumes the role of acting President until a newly elected President takes charge. Following this provision, Speaker Hafiz Uddin Ahmed is currently serving as the acting President.
